واپس جائیں
Image of Ghost Inspector – QA ٹیسٹرز کے لیے بہترین کوڈ لکھے بغیر خودکار براؤزر ٹیسٹنگ ٹول

Ghost Inspector – QA ٹیسٹرز کے لیے بہترین کوڈ لکھے بغیر خودکار براؤزر ٹیسٹنگ ٹول

Ghost Inspector کوالٹی اشورنس میں انقلاب لاتے ہوئے QA ٹیسٹرز کو ایک لائن کوڈ لکھے بغیر پیچیدہ براؤزر ٹیسٹوں کو خودکار بنانے کے قابل بناتا ہے۔ ایک کلاؤڈ بیسڈ پلیٹ فارم کے طور پر، یہ ٹیسٹ آٹومیشن کی روایتی رکاوٹوں کو ختم کرتا ہے، جس سے ٹیمیں ایک انٹیوٹیو ویژول انٹرفیس کے ذریعے قابل اعتماد ٹیسٹ سیٹ بنانے، چلانے اور برقرار رکھنے کے قابل ہوتی ہیں۔ ریلیز سائیکلز کو تیز کرنے، ایپلیکیشن کی استحکام کو یقینی بنانے، اور جدید CI/CD ورک فلو میں بلا روک ٹوک انضمام کے لیے بہترین، Ghost Inspector ان ٹیموں کے لیے اولین حل ہے جو کارکردگی اور جامع ٹیسٹ کوریج کو ترجیح دیتی ہیں۔

Ghost Inspector کیا ہے؟

Ghost Inspector ایک مخصوص کلاؤڈ بیسڈ ٹیسٹنگ پلیٹ فارم ہے جس کا مقصد ٹیسٹ آٹومیشن کو عام کرنا ہے۔ اس کا بنیادی مقصد QA پیشہ ور افراد، پروڈکٹ مینیجرز، اور ڈویلپرز کو ایک ویژول ریکارڈر اور ایڈیٹر کے ذریعے مکمل طور پر مضبوط، اینڈ ٹو اینڈ براؤزر ٹیسٹ بنانے کے قابل بنانا ہے—کسی پروگرامنگ کی مہارت کی ضرورت نہیں۔ یہ کلک کرنے، ٹائپ کرنے، اور نیویگیٹ کرنے جیسے صارف کے تعاملات کو خودکار بناتا ہے، جبکہ صفحے کے مواد، اسکرین شاٹس، اور کارکردگی کی تصدیق کرتا ہے۔ اپنے کلاؤڈ انفراسٹرکچر میں ٹیسٹوں کو ہوسٹ اور چلا کر، یہ پیمانے پر چلنے والی، متوازی کارکردگی فراہم کرتا ہے، جس سے یہ ان ٹیموں کے لیے ایک لازمی ٹول بن جاتا ہے جو ایجائل اور DevOps کے طریقوں پر عمل درآمد کر رہی ہیں جنہیں پیچیدہ ٹیسٹ فریم ورکس کے بغیر قابل اعتماد، دہرائے جانے والی ٹیسٹنگ کی ضرورت ہوتی ہے۔

Ghost Inspector کی کلیدی خصوصیات

ویژول ٹیسٹ ریکارڈر اور ایڈیٹر

Ghost Inspector کی بنیاد اس کا انٹیوٹیو براؤزر ایکسٹینشن ہے جو آپ کے اقدامات کو ریکارڈ کرتا ہے جیسے آپ کسی ویب سائٹ پر نیویگیٹ کرتے ہیں۔ یہ ایک مکمل طور پر قابل ترمیم ٹیسٹ سکرپٹ بصری طور پر بناتا ہے۔ آپ کوڈ کو چھوئے بغیر آسانی سے دعوے شامل کر سکتے ہیں، مراحل میں ترمیم کر سکتے ہیں، انتظار شامل کر سکتے ہیں، یا متحرک مواد کو ہینڈل کر سکتے ہیں، جس سے ٹیسٹ کی تخلیق اور دیکھ بھال میں ڈرامائی طور پر تیزی آتی ہے۔

کلاؤڈ بیسڈ ٹیسٹ ایگزیکیشن

Ghost Inspector کے پیمانے پر چلنے والے کلاؤڈ انفراسٹرکچر کا استعمال کرتے ہوئے اپنے خودکار ٹیسٹوں کو ڈیمانڈ پر یا شیڈول پر چلائیں۔ مختلف براؤزرز اور ویوپورٹس میں متوازی طور پر ٹیسٹ چلائیں تاکہ کراس براؤزر مطابقت کے مسائل کو جلدی سے شناخت کیا جا سکے، یہ سب اپنے سیلینیم گرڈ یا ورچوئل مشینوں کو منظم کیے بغیر۔

ویژول ٹیسٹنگ اور اسکرین شاٹ موازنہ

فنکشنل چیکس سے آگے بڑھ کر خودکار ویژول ریگریشن ٹیسٹنگ کریں۔ Ghost Inspector ہر ٹیسٹ رن پر مکمل صفحے یا عنصر مخصوص اسکرین شاٹس کاپیور کر سکتا ہے اور ان کا موازنہ ایک بیس لائن سے کر سکتا ہے۔ غیر ارادی بصری تبدیلیوں کے لیے فوری الرٹس حاصل کریں، یقینی بنائیں کہ آپ کا UI ڈپلائمنٹس میں پکسل پرفیکٹ رہے۔

لچکدار شیڈولنگ اور CI/CD انٹیگریشنز

اپنے ٹیسٹنگ ورک فلو کو خودکار بنائیں بذریعہ ٹیسٹوں کو گھنٹے، روزانہ، یا کسٹم کرون شیڈول پر چلانے کے لیے شیڈول کریں۔ اعلیٰ درجے کی DevOps پائپ لائنز کے لیے، Ghost Inspector Jenkins، CircleCI، GitHub Actions، اور Slack جیسے ٹولز کے ساتھ قدرتی طور پر مربوط ہوتا ہے، جس سے آپ کو کوڈ کمٹس سے ٹیسٹ ٹرگر کرنے اور فوری ناکامی کی اطلاعات موصول ہونے کی اجازت ملتی ہے۔

Ghost Inspector کسے استعمال کرنا چاہیے؟

Ghost Inspector ان QA ٹیموں اور پیشہ ور افراد کے لیے مثالی ہے جنہیں آٹومیشن نافذ کرنے کی ضرورت ہے لیکن وسیع کوڈنگ کے وسائل کی کمی ہے۔ یہ آٹومیشن کی طرف منتقل ہونے والے دستی QA ٹیسٹرز، UI تبدیلیوں پر تیز فید بیک کی ضرورت رکھنے والی ایجائل ٹیموں، اور بار بار ویب ایپلیکیشن ریلیز کرنے والی کمپنیوں کے لیے بالکل موزوں ہے۔ استعمال کے معاملات میں مارکیٹنگ سائٹس کے لیے ریگریشن ٹیسٹنگ، ای کامرس ایپلیکیشنز میں صارف کے سفر کی تصدیق، پیداواری صحت کی نگرانی، اور ڈیزائن سسٹمز کے لیے بصری یقین دہانی فراہم کرنا شامل ہیں۔ یہ دستی ٹیسٹنگ اور پیچیدہ کوڈڈ فریم ورکس کے درمیان خلا کو پاٹتا ہے۔

Ghost Inspector کی قیمتوں کا تعین اور مفت ٹیر

Ghost Inspector ایک فراخ دلانہ مفت ٹیر پیش کرتا ہے جو افراد اور چھوٹی ٹیموں کے لیے ٹیسٹ آٹومیشن کے ساتھ شروع کرنے کے لیے بہترین ہے۔ مفت پلان میں ماہانہ 100 ٹیسٹ رنز، 1 صارف، اور بنیادی ٹیسٹ ریکارڈر اور ایڈیٹر تک رسائی شامل ہے۔ ادائیگی کے منصوبے 'اسٹارٹر' ٹیر سے شروع ہوتے ہیں، جو مزید ٹیسٹ رنز، متوازی ایگزیکیشن، اعلیٰ درجے کی شیڈولنگ، اور ٹیم کی خصوصیات پیش کرتے ہیں۔ اعلیٰ سطح کے 'ٹیم' اور 'کاروبار' کے منصوبے زیادہ صارفین، طویل ڈیٹا رٹینشن، SAML SSO، اور پریمیم سپورٹ کو غیر مقفل کرتے ہیں، جو انٹرپرائز QA تنظیموں کی ضروریات کے مطابق پیمانے پر چلتے ہیں۔

عام استعمال کے کیس

اہم فوائد

فوائد و نقصانات

فوائد

  • نہایت کم سیکھنے کا منحنی خط غیر تکنیکی ٹیم کے اراکین کی طرف سے تیزی سے اپنانے کے قابل بناتا ہے
  • کلاؤڈ میں مکمل طور پر ہوسٹڈ، پیمانے پر چلنے والی ٹیسٹ ایگزیکیشن کے ساتھ انفراسٹرکچر مینجمنٹ کو ختم کرتا ہے
  • جدید ویب ایپلیکیشنز کے لیے ایک اہم ضرورت، ویژول ریگریشن ٹیسٹنگ پر مضبوط توجہ

نقصانات

  • سیلینیم یا Cypress جیسے مکمل کوڈ فریم ورکس کے مقابلے میں کسٹم منطق اور پیچیدہ ڈیٹا ڈرائیون ٹیسٹنگ کے منظر نامے کم لچکدار ہیں
  • ٹیسٹ ایگزیکیشن کی رفتار اور دستیابی Ghost Inspector کی کلاؤڈ سروس پر منحصر ہے

عمومی سوالات

کیا Ghost Inspector مفت استعمال کے لیے ہے؟

جی ہاں، Ghost Inspector ایک مضبوط 'فری فار ایور' پلان پیش کرتا ہے۔ اس میں ماہانہ 100 ٹیسٹ رنز، 1 صارف، اور ویژول ٹیسٹ ریکارڈر تک رسائی شامل ہے، جو افراد اور چھوٹے منصوبوں کے لیے کوڈ لکھے بغیر ٹیسٹ آٹومیشن کو دریافت کرنے کے لیے ایک شاندار نقطہ آغاز ہے۔

کیا Ghost Inspector کوڈنگ کے تجربے کے بغیر QA ٹیسٹرز کے لیے اچھا ہے؟

بالکل۔ Ghost Inspector کو خاص طور پر QA ٹیسٹرز کے لیے آٹومیشن میں داخل ہونے کے لیے بہترین ٹول کے طور پر ڈیزائن کیا گیا ہے۔ اس کا ویژول انٹرفیس کوڈنگ کی رکاوٹ کو مکمل طور پر ختم کر دیتا ہے، جس سے ٹیسٹرز کو اپنے موجودہ دستی ٹیسٹنگ کے مہارت کی بنیاد پر پیچیدہ خودکار چیکس بنانے کی اجازت ملتی ہے، جس سے یہ ایک طاقتور اپ سکلنگ ٹول بن جاتا ہے۔

کیا Ghost Inspector کے ٹیسٹ متحرک مواد اور لاگ انز کو ہینڈل کر سکتے ہیں؟

جی ہاں۔ Ghost Inspector متحرک مواد کو منظم کرنے کے لیے خصوصیات فراہم کرتا ہے، جیسے کہ متن کے دعوؤں اور CSS/XPath سلیکٹرز میں وائلڈ کارڈز کا استعمال۔ یہ کریڈنشلز کے لیے انکرپٹڈ متغیرات کے ذریعے لاگ انز کے محفوظ ہینڈلنگ کی بھی حمایت کرتا ہے اور ضرورت پڑن پر زیادہ پیچیدہ تعاملات کے لیے JavaScript کے ٹکڑوں کو چلا سکتا ہے۔

خاتمہ

QA ٹیموں کے لیے جو روایتی کوڈنگ فریم ورکس کی پیچیدگی اور وسائل کے بہاؤ کے بغیر قابل اعتماد، پیمانے پر چلنے والی ٹیسٹ آٹومیشن نافذ کرنے کی تلاش میں ہیں، Ghost Inspector ایک اعلیٰ درجے کے حل کے طور پر نمایاں ہے۔ یہ طاقت اور رسائی کے درمیان ماہرانہ توازن قائم کرتا ہے، جس سے اعلیٰ درجے کی ٹیسٹنگ کے طریقوں جیسے ویژول ریگریشن اور شیڈولڈ مانیٹرنگ کو سب کے لیے دستیاب بناتا ہے۔ اگر آپ کا مقصد ٹیسٹ کوریج میں اضافہ کرنا، ریلیزز کو تیز کرنا، اور اپنی QA ٹیم کو جدید ٹولز سے بااختیار بنانا ہے، تو Ghost Inspector کا کوڈ لکھے بغیر کا طریقہ اور مضبوط کلاؤڈ پلیٹ فارم اسے کسی بھی پیش نظر ٹیسٹنگ حکمت عملی کے لیے ایک ضروری سرمایہ کاری بناتا ہے۔